About Mikko Unkila

Mikko Unkila is a scholar working on Health, Toxicology and Mutagenesis, Molecular Biology, Cellular and Molecular Neuroscience, Cancer Research and Physiology, having authored 47 papers that have together received 1.4k indexed citations. Recurring topics across this work include Toxic Organic Pollutants Impact (20 papers), Carcinogens and Genotoxicity Assessment (9 papers), Effects and risks of endocrine disrupting chemicals (9 papers), Neurotransmitter Receptor Influence on Behavior (8 papers), Neuroscience and Neuropharmacology Research (7 papers), Estrogen and related hormone effects (6 papers), Natural product bioactivities and synthesis (4 papers) and Adipose Tissue and Metabolism (4 papers). The work is most often cited by research in Health, Toxicology and Mutagenesis (634 citations), Cancer Research (361 citations), Biological Psychiatry (32 citations), Behavioral Neuroscience (44 citations) and Endocrine and Autonomic Systems (65 citations). Mikko Unkila has collaborated with scholars based in Finland, United States and Spain. Frequent co-authors include Raimo Pohjanvirta, Jouko Tuomisto, Jouni T. Tuomisto, Clark Distelhorst, Marie Cerciat, Luis Miguel García‐Segura, María‐Ángeles Arévalo, Nancy S. Wang, Edmunds Reineks and Matti Viluksela. Their work appears in journals such as Archives of Toxicology, Toxicology and Applied Pharmacology, Regulatory Toxicology and Pharmacology, Pharmacology Biochemistry and Behavior and Toxicology.
